Summary Job Description Summary Medical Assistants provide
clinical support services to patients at a provider's office under
the supervision and direction of a provider and/or licensed nurse.
Patient care includes care to patients in following age group:
pediatric (infant to 12 years), adolescent (13 to 17 years), adult
(18 to 64 years) and geriatric (over 64 years). Job Description

FUNCTIONS: Qualified individuals must have the ability (with or
without reasonable accommodation) to perform the following
duties:--- Prepares patient for visit by using appropriate rooming
standards tool.--- Administers injections, as prescribed by
provider and in accordance with practice protocol. Provides gross
observations to the provider or licensed nurse for interpretation
as necessary.--- Prepares and administers medications as prescribed
by the provider and in accordance with federal and state
regulations.--- Prepares and assists providers with various
procedures, minor surgeries and other exams as designated by the
provider.--- Performs Point of Care Testing, including but not
limited to hearing, flu, urine and strep tests.--- Removes sutures
and changes dressings on wounds as necessary.--- Provides clinical
advice by phone/electronic correspondence in accordance with
established triage protocols and relays information to the patient.
Consults a provider or licensed nurse with questions or information
that fall outside of the established protocols.--- Authorizes
prescription refills as directed by the provider.--- Assists in
test tracking and monitoring overdue results.--- Assures exam rooms
are adequately supplied and cleaned after each patient visit.
Maintains and cleans medical instruments and equipment after each
procedure.--- Assists with proactive outreach for patients
requiring preventive and chronic disease services.--- Performs care
coordination activities among specialists and transitions of care
to obtain all necessary patient information.--- Assists in the
coordination of referrals, education and community resources.---
Actively participates in performance improvement initiatives to
improve overall patient experience and quality of care.---
Participates in daily huddles with the provider.--- Serves as a
patient experience advocate by being a positive influence at all
times when interacting with patients, visitors, and colleagues.
Communicates with all patients, visitors and colleagues in a
professional manner while keeping customer service a top
priority.--- Handles all patient information in a confidential
manner according to Lancaster General Health privacy and
confidentiality policies and procedures. For Regional Positions:---
Travels regularly to various sites within the region to support
operational needs as listed above.--- Assists at new practices and
sites by mentoring and leading other team members during the
initial onboarding period.--- Special projects as assigned.
SECONDARY FUNCTIONS: The following duties are considered secondary
to the primary duties listed above:--- Performs various front
office responsibilities as necessary.--- Other duties as
assigned.--- JOB REQUIREMENTS MINIMUM RE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S: ---
High school diploma or general equivalent (GED) is required.---
Completion of a Medical Assistant training program or Medical
Assistant Certification from an accredited institution (AAMA, AMT,
NHA, NCCT or NAHTR). If not certified upon hire, certification
required within six (6) months of hire.--- CPR Certification
required.--- For Regional Positions only - Valid driver's license
is required.--- A health care provider in good standing with
Medicare, Medicaid, and other federal and state health insurance
programs, i.e. not excluded from participation in Medicare,
Medicaid or any other federal or state health insurance program.---
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S: --- One (1) to two (2) years of Medical
Assistant experience in a primary or specialty care physician's
